The Hip life song of
the year winner at the GMAs Kwesi Darlington musically known as Dcryme is allegedly
accused of stealing a song which does not belong to him by way of intellect to
perform at his music concerts without the knowledge of the owner of the hit song.
Dcryme who featured
in a song by Nhyiraba Kojo which has become so popular among the Ghanaian
communities cannot take his eyes off the song as sources say the kill me shy
man is never shy to perform the full length of the song any where he goes.
The source said: ‘inside
Cape Coast University Dcryme performed the song by Nhyiraba Kojo like it is for
him, instead of cutting out his verse or portion in the song; he stood on stage
and performed the full length song with fans expectant to see the appearance of
Nhyiraba Kojo but it never happened.
Another incidence
where the source also accused Dcryme for allegedly stealing the song said took
place inside Tema, he Cryme performed the song to bits with ladies calling
Nhyiraba kojo to find out his where about and why Dcryme is staging his song.
The issue is,
Nhyiraba kojo did not do a collaboration with Dcryme, it was just a feature,
meaning the second party (DCryme) cannot stage the song without the approval of
the owner (Nhyiraba Kojo) but he keeps on doing that, hence the only meaning
the source could deduce is, he is trying to claim rights for something which is
not his.
One major thing that
got the source attention was an incident that happened between Stay J and
Eduwoji, Dcryme spoke negatively about the act, condemning it to the bit and
now he is caught doing the same act.
All efforts to reach
Nhiyraba Kojo after we had the Cape coast University video performance by
Dcryme has not materialized, we will get his reaction and that of Dcryme’s for
the public to know the actual truth.
